What is a Condominium?

Before delving into the process of purchasing a condominium in Washington DC, it is essential to understand what exactly a condominium is. A condominium, or condo for short, is a type of housing where individuals own their units but share ownership of common areas such as hallways, elevators, and amenities with other unit owners. Condominiums are different from apartments in that they offer individual ownership rather than renting.

They are also different from single-family homes as they offer shared ownership and maintenance responsibilities.

The Process of Purchasing a Condominium in Washington DC

The process of purchasing a condominium in Washington DC is similar to buying any other type of real estate property. However, there are a few key differences that potential buyers should be aware of.

1.Determine Your Budget

The first step in purchasing a condominium is determining your budget. Condominiums in Washington DC can range from affordable to multi-million dollar properties, so it is crucial to have a clear understanding of your financial capabilities. Consider factors such as down payment, monthly mortgage payments, and additional fees such as homeowner association (HOA) fees. It is also essential to factor in any potential future expenses, such as renovations or repairs.

4.Review the Condominium Documents

Before making an offer on a condominium, it is essential to review the condominium documents carefully. These documents include the declaration, bylaws, and rules and regulations of the building. These documents will outline the responsibilities of the homeowner association, any restrictions on the property, and any potential fees or assessments that may be required.

6.Complete the Closing Process

Once your offer has been accepted, it is time to complete the closing process. This includes a home inspection, appraisal, and finalizing your mortgage loan. It is essential to have a thorough home inspection to ensure there are no major issues with the property. The appraisal will determine the value of the property, which will affect your mortgage loan. Once all of these steps are completed, you will sign the necessary paperwork and officially become the owner of a condominium in Washington DC!
